Product Overview

The EGO POWER+ LB6151 is a cordless electric leaf blower designed for homeowners seeking professional-grade performance without the noise and maintenance of gas models. Powered by EGO’s 56V ARC Lithium battery platform, it delivers high-efficiency blowing power in a lightweight, user-friendly package.

Key Specifications and Features

  • Airflow: Up to 615 CFM in turbo mode (standard variable speeds from 200 to 480 CFM)
  • Air Speed: Up to 170 MPH for tackling wet leaves, grass clippings, and heavy debris
  • Battery: Included 56V 2.5Ah battery provides up to 75 minutes of average runtime on a single charge
  • Charger: Included rapid charger (full charge in about 30-50 minutes)
  • Motor: High-efficiency brushless motor for longer life, low vibration, and extended runtimes
  • Controls: Variable speed trigger with lock-on dial for customizable power levels
  • Weight: Approximately 9-10 lbs with battery (lightweight for its power class)
  • Compatibility: Works with all EGO 56V ARC Lithium batteries and chargers
  • Warranty: Typically 5 years on tool, 3 years on battery (check retailer for details)

This blower excels in versatility, from gentle patio clearing to turbo blasts for stubborn leaf piles. Its ergonomic design includes a longer nozzle for better ground reach without excessive bending, making it ideal for extended use.

Cons

No product is perfect, and the LB6151 has some drawbacks, especially for certain users. Drawing from customer feedback:

  1. Battery Runtime Limitations for Large Properties: While 75 minutes is solid, it may require swaps or charging for very large yards. One reviewer said, “The battery doesn’t last as long as I thought it would,” though they still recommended it.
  2. Not Ideal for Professional All-Day Use: Homeowners love it, but pros needing ultra-high power continuously might want more capacity. As one user put it, “I would not recommend it for a true professional who needs ultra-high power all day.”
  3. Occasional Minor Build Quality Issues: A few reports of trigger problems, like a loose insulator, but often user-fixable. A Spanish reviewer fixed theirs easily: “Tuvo un problema con el gatillo… pero solo era un aislante mal puesto que yo corregí.”
  4. Weight Still Noticeable for Extended Use: Though lighter than gas equivalents, it’s not featherweight, which could tire some users over hours.
  5. Higher Upfront Cost: At $199 with battery and charger, it’s pricier than basic blowers, though value shines long-term.
